From what I understand, we should file a SAR on any business that we find out to be an MSB if they are not registered with Fincen. One thing I read from Fincen was that the MSB is required to register with Fincen within 180 days of establishment. What if we have a convenience store (been a customer for awhile) that didn't cash checks over $1,000 in cash until recently? We have spoken to them and they will register soon. Do we file a SAR on them, or are they alright because it hasn't been 180 days since they started doing what makes them a MSB? Thanks.
